1. Classic Vegetable Beef Soup

This is the kind of soup many people think of first when they want a hearty dinner. It is warm, filling, and packed with simple ingredients that work well together.
Recipe Metadata:
- Time to Make: 1 hour 10 minutes
- Servings: 6
Ingredients:
- 1 pound beef stew meat
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 carrots, chopped
- 2 celery stalks, chopped
- 2 potatoes, diced
- 1 cup green beans
- 1 cup corn
- 1 cup peas
- 1 can diced tomatoes
- 6 cups beef broth
- Salt
- Black pepper
Recipe Steps:
- Brown the beef in olive oil in a large pot, then remove and set aside.
- Cook the onion, carrots, and celery in the same pot until softened.
- Add the beef back in with potatoes, green beans, corn, peas, tomatoes, broth, salt, and pepper.
- Simmer until the beef is tender and the vegetables are cooked through.
2. Tomato Vegetable Beef Soup

This version has a stronger tomato flavor, which gives the broth a richer taste. It is a good choice if you like soup with a little more depth and body.
Recipe Metadata:
- Time to Make: 55 minutes
- Servings: 6
Ingredients:
-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 carrots, chopped
- 2 celery stalks, chopped
- 2 potatoes, diced
- 1 can crushed tomatoes
- 1 can diced tomatoes
- 5 cups beef broth
- 1 teaspoon oregano
- Salt
- Black pepper
Recipe Steps:
- Brown the ground beef in a large pot and drain any extra grease.
- Add the onion, carrots, and celery and cook until softened.
- Stir in the potatoes, crushed tomatoes, diced tomatoes, broth, oregano, salt, and pepper.
- Simmer until the potatoes are tender and the soup is flavorful.
3. Vegetable Beef Barley Soup

Barley makes this soup feel even more hearty and comforting. It is a great dinner for cooler evenings when you want something rich and filling.
Recipe Metadata:
- Time to Make: 1 hour 20 minutes
- Servings: 6
Ingredients:
- 1 pound beef stew meat
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 carrots, chopped
- 2 celery stalks, chopped
- 3/4 cup pearl barley
- 6 cups beef broth
- 1 can diced tomatoes
- 1 teaspoon thyme
- Salt
- Black pepper
Recipe Steps:
- Brown the beef in olive oil, then set aside.
- Cook the onion, carrots, and celery in the same pot until softened.
- Add the beef back with barley, broth, tomatoes, thyme, salt, and pepper.
- Simmer until the barley is tender and the beef is soft.

8. Slow Cooker Vegetable Beef Soup

This is a great one for busy days when you want dinner ready with very little effort later on. The long cooking time helps the beef turn extra tender.
Recipe Metadata:
- Time to Make: 6 to 8 hours
- Servings: 6
Ingredients:
- 1 pound beef stew meat
- 3 carrots, chopped
- 2 potatoes, diced
- 1 onion, chopped
- 1 cup corn
- 1 cup green beans
- 1 can diced tomatoes
- 6 cups beef broth
- 1 teaspoon thyme
- Salt
- Black pepper
Recipe Steps:
- Add the beef, carrots, potatoes, onion, corn, green beans, tomatoes, and broth to the slow cooker.
- Season with thyme, salt, and pepper.
- Cover and cook on low until the beef is very tender.
- Stir well and serve hot.
